Parent-adult child estrangement is essentially a communication problem.
Many unwillingly estranged parents are dismayed by what they view as a lack of communication skills in their adult children.
“If only he’d tell me what’s wrong,” they lament. Or, “Why does she have to such awful language?”
Fortunately, communication takes two. If you have any contact with your estranged adult child, you can contribute greatly to improved interactions.
Even without direct contact, anything you send in writing will have an impact on the tone of your relationship.
In this episode, Tina points out that nobody communicates in a vacuum, least of all family.
